    I did all those quests for the achievements on my Khajit stamblade main..

    Step 1: become a vamp - Dark Stalker is OP removes sneak move speed penalty..
    Step 2: 5pc Night Mother's Embrace and 5pc Night Terror, with the racial passive I can sneak and stand right in front of the non- torch NPCs and still not get detected.. Perfect example of Hide in plain sight.. lol

    with this setup only thing I had to avoid was to literally bump into NPCs there was no other way I get detected.

    theher0not wrote: »
    Yes it does. Once the target is dead you have 2 minutes to get out, and that can be impossible if the guards are in a bad place.

    Not really. It just means you spend some time watching and learning the patrol routes BEFORE you make the kills. Frankly after getting so many fails from the annoying Heist timer, the sacraments are a godsend to me as it means I can take my time, map my path, and see who I need to eliminate before reaching my target. That way when I break for the exit I know exactly where to go to remain undetected. I don't even need to change my bars for the sacrament, because that indefinite 'planning' period before killing my target means I could spend an hour in that dungeon scoping everything out with no trouble.


    That and I've yet to have an issue with the Blade of Woe so I haven't experienced the usual frustration everyone here seems to have.

    That being said ZOS, you should rework heists to remove the timer until AFTER you complete the objective. Having a ticking clock during the mission makes me, and I'm sure plenty of other players, more accident prone as they try to get everything done and still have enough time to make it back. Compared to my perfect sacrament streak for the last week, I've only had 1 successful heist through sheer dumb luck.

    OP, I started out with the same experience as you. What I did to make them a lot easier is this: crafted a cheap 5pc Night's Silence cp150 set (only requires 2 traits, I believe) and bought some cheap Night Mothers Embrace pieces (for the decrease stealth detection).

    Night's Silence removes the speed penalty when in stealth, so that you are actually jogging while in stealth. This is so important for beating the timers in both the Sacraments and Heists. The decreased detection allows for you to sneak (jog) by everyone but the lantern holders.

    Since getting those 2 sets, I haven't failed the time limit in a single Heist and have been able to run almost every Sacrament perfectly. The only time I trip up on Sacraments is when I get too cocky or impatient, letting multiple NPCs spot me.

    I also suggest making sure you learn the secret passages and secret areas for each map. There aren't many maps, so these should be rather easy to learn. There should be some maps out there if you Google it.

    ETA: I only put on that gear for doing my thieves guild and DB quests, which I try to knock out all at once.
